Duties/ Responsibilities:
Architect, configure, and customize the ServiceNow platform to meet organizational needs across multiple teams and business units. Define and manage data structures, including tables, fields, and relationships, ensuring scalability and data integrity.
Design, develop, and implement business rules, workflows, UI policies, and client/server-side scripting to automate processes and improve efficiency. Establish and manage roles, groups, and access controls aligned with organizational security and compliance requirements.
Provide ongoing support for workflow-related issues, incidents, and user stories, ensuring timely resolution and continuous improvement(Both Jira and ServiceNow).
Enhance existing Incident Management workflows, including the definition and implementation of SLAs, escalations, and approval processes. Design and implement Problem Management processes in alignment with agency requirements and ITIL best practices.
Architect and implement the Change Management module, ensuring governance, risk mitigation, and compliance with ITIL standards(Both Jira and ServiceNow).
Design, develop, and maintain the Service Catalog, including service requests and offerings as defined by the organization. Streamline requests fulfillment through automation and orchestration.
Integrate ServiceNow with internal and external applications using APIs, web services, and middleware technologies. Implement automation through workflows, scripting, and orchestration tools.
Develop and maintain reports and dashboards to provide actionable insights into IT service performance. Customize and enhance reporting capabilities within the ServiceNow platform.
Plan, test, and execute platform upgrades, patches, and updates to ensure system security, stability, and performance.
Design and implement the Knowledge Management module to improve information sharing and self-service capabilities.
Identify and resolve performance and scalability issues, ensuring optimal platform operation.
Provide training and guidance to end-users, stakeholders, and administrators. Maintain comprehensive documentation of configurations, processes, and best practices.
Design, implement, and maintain the Configuration Management Database (CMDB), including data modeling, CI relationships, data governance, and integration with discovery tools to ensure data accuracy and reliability.
Support Jira development and administration activities, including workflow configuration, custom fields, issue types, dashboards, and integrations with ServiceNow to enable seamless collaboration and tracking across platforms.
Create and configure Jira projects, including defining workflows, issue types, custom fields, permissions, and notification schemes.
Design and standardize Jira project templates to support multiple teams and ensure consistency across development and service workflows.
